Output e121bccbbc48c78aa5477e00642f01e8ddf4cbdc8b3bd2a937bf06ea9ffda839:0

value
17675689
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 daf52a794d2ad1e1a89209a8f362359b7047097e OP_EQUALVERIFY OP_CHECKSIG
address
1Lxk1FEHdJVd5JP5JT5Z2q8zDxMbfKtYK2
transaction
e121bccbbc48c78aa5477e00642f01e8ddf4cbdc8b3bd2a937bf06ea9ffda839
spent
true